AR-15 Cleaning Kit Breakdown: What’s Actually Inside and Why It Matters

Buy any AR-15 cleaning kit off a shelf and you’ll get a box full of small parts that don’t explain themselves. A rod, a few brushes, some patches, maybe a bottle of solvent β none of it comes with a manual telling you which piece does what, or why the kit costs more if it has one extra brush in it. This guide walks through each component piece by piece, then flips the question around: instead of asking “what’s in the box,” it asks “what does my rifle actually need,” since a lightweight carbine chambered in 5.56 doesn’t demand the same gear as a heavy-barreled .308 build. Treat this as a parts glossary crossed with a buyer’s checklist.

Breaking Down Every Tool in the Box
An AR-15 cleaning kit is really a collection of single-purpose tools bundled together, and skipping any one of them leaves a gap in your maintenance routine. Here’s what each piece is for.
The Rod: Your Most-Used Tool
Nothing in the kit gets more wear than the rod, so its build quality matters more than people assume. A rod made from soft aluminum or thin, poorly coated steel can flex under pressure and drag against the rifling instead of gliding through it β and once that happens, you’re looking at scratched lands and grooves that no amount of cleaning will undo. Brass rods and properly coated steel rods resist that flex and won’t mar the bore.
One detail worth checking before you buy: does the handle spin freely? A rotating handle lets the brush or jag follow the twist of the rifling naturally instead of torquing against it, which means less effort on your part and a cleaner bore in fewer strokes.
Bore Brushes, Split by Bristle Type
Bore brushes exist to knock loose the carbon and copper fouling clinging to the barrel’s interior, and the bristle material changes how aggressive that scrubbing is. Bronze-bristled brushes are the workhorses β stiff enough to break up baked-on residue but soft enough not to chew into the steel underneath.
Nylon brushes sit at the gentler end of the spectrum. They’re built to be paired with strong copper solvents, since nylon won’t corrode or degrade when it sits in those chemicals the way some metals can. A well-stocked kit gives you both bristle types so you’re never stuck using the wrong tool for the fouling in front of you.
Chamber Brush: The One People Forget
Your barrel’s chamber is noticeably wider than the bore, so a standard bore brush won’t reach its walls properly β this is why chamber brushes are built with a stepped, dual-diameter bristle head, typically combining bronze and stainless steel. That shape lets one pass clean both the chamber walls and the locking lug recesses at the same time.
Skip this tool and carbon quietly accumulates where you can’t easily see it, eventually causing feeding or extraction hiccups. Worse, caked carbon on the locking lugs accelerates wear on the bolt face and can compromise a clean lockup. Of every specialty tool in the kit, this is the one that quietly does the most protective work.
Cotton Patches: Sizing Actually Matters
Patches come after the brushes, mopping up whatever carbon the bristles knocked loose. Look for tightly woven, highly absorbent cotton β cheap patches shed lint inside the bore, which defeats the purpose. Running a dry patch through after brushing is also your diagnostic tool: if it comes out dark, you’re not done yet; if it comes out clean, the bore is finished.
Size is a surprisingly common mistake. Too small, and the patch flops around without contacting the bore surface, leaving fouling behind. Too large, and you risk jamming it mid-barrel. Match the patch to your caliber and keep a healthy stock on hand β you’ll burn through more of these than any other component.
Picks for the Bolt Carrier Group
The bolt tail, firing pin channel, and extractor groove all trap carbon in places a brush can’t reach, and that’s where picks come in. Polymer or brass picks are shaped to dig into those tight corners without scoring the metal β something a flathead screwdriver or a piece of steel absolutely will do if you improvise. A few minutes with the right pick set keeps your bolt carrier group looking (and functioning) like new instead of accumulating permanent gouges from makeshift tools.
Muzzle Guards: A Small Part With an Outsized Job
A muzzle guard is little more than a plastic sleeve, but it earns its place in the kit by keeping your rod centered as it enters from the muzzle end. Without one, it’s easy to nick the crown β the precise edge where rifling ends β and even a hairline scratch there can let gas escape unevenly, throwing off your point of impact. If your kit doesn’t include one, it’s worth buying separately.
Matching a Kit to Your Rifle and Shooting Style
Once you understand what each tool does, the next question is how much of it you actually need β and that depends heavily on your rifle’s configuration, your caliber, and where you tend to clean.
Compact Field Kits vs. Full Bench Setups
If your rifle travels with you β to the range, into the field, or on a hunt β a compact kit built for portability makes more sense than a sprawling bench setup. These field-oriented kits favor multi-tool designs and pack down small enough for a range bag or even a pocket. A bench kit, on the other hand, is built for thoroughness: more brush options, more rod sections, a wider spread of solvents, all meant to live in a workshop rather than travel anywhere. Think about where you’ll realistically be doing most of your cleaning before choosing.
Storage: Soft Case or Hard Case
Case construction affects both protection and convenience more than most buyers expect. Soft-sided zippered cases fold flat, stay quiet in a bag, and use elastic loops to keep tools from sliding around β good for anyone packing light. Hard cases trade that flexibility for real impact protection and foam or molded-slot layouts that make a missing tool obvious at a glance, which matters if you’re the type who loses picks easily.
Rod-Based Cleaning vs. Pull-Through Cable Systems
These are the two dominant cleaning methods, and each favors a different use case. Rod systems let you push and pull with control, which matters when you’re driving a chamber brush into place or working a stuck case free β jobs that need real leverage. Cable-based pull-throughs sacrifice that control for compactness and speed, running from breech to muzzle in one motion, which is why they show up so often in tactical or duty-focused kits where minimizing debris near the receiver is the priority.
Single-Caliber Kit or Multi-Caliber Set
Shooters with more than one firearm often gravitate toward multi-caliber sets, since one box of brushes, jags, and patches can service several rifles and handguns at once β a real space and money saver if your safe holds more than an AR-15. The catch: verify that a multi-caliber set still includes a proper chamber brush sized for your specific rifle. That’s the component most likely to get left out of a “one size serves all” bundle, forcing an extra purchase down the line.
Solvents and Lubricants Aren’t an Afterthought
The chemicals in your kit do as much work as the brushes and rods. A strong solvent breaks down copper and carbon chemically, cutting down on how much manual scrubbing you need to do. A quality lubricant, separately, protects moving parts from friction and heat during sustained firing. Some kits bundle a combined clean-lube-protect formula, which is convenient for quick maintenance in the field but generally can’t match dedicated, single-purpose products when you’re doing a full teardown clean at the bench.
What Separates a Good-Value Kit From a False Bargain
The cheapest kit on the shelf usually isn’t the cheapest option in practice β brittle rods and thin brushes fail early and can damage the very firearm they’re supposed to protect. Spending slightly more upfront on rods and brushes that hold up tends to pay for itself. It’s also worth checking whether the manufacturer sells replacement brushes and patches individually, or backs the kit with a warranty, so a single worn part doesn’t force you to replace the whole set.

Putting the Kit to Work: A Practical Cleaning Walkthrough
Owning the right AR-15 cleaning kit only pays off if you use it correctly and in the right order. Here’s a practical sequence for turning the parts above into a finished, function-ready rifle.
1. Confirm the Rifle Is Clear
Before a single tool comes out of the case, clear the rifle and the room of live ammunition, and physically confirm the chamber is empty. Keep the muzzle pointed in a safe direction throughout, and engage the safety selector. This isn’t a box to check quickly β it’s the step that makes everything after it safe.
2. Field Strip the Upper
Push the rear takedown pin to swing the upper open on its front pivot, then retract the charging handle slightly to slide out the bolt carrier group along with it. That’s all it takes to expose the internals that need attention. Set each part down on a clean mat so nothing rolls away, and set the lower receiver aside β it rarely needs more than a quick wipe-down compared to the upper.
3. Run the Bore
Wet a bronze brush with solvent and work it through the bore from the breech side, never the muzzle, to spare the crown unnecessary contact. Push it all the way through before pulling back β reversing direction mid-bore can bend the bristles. Give the solvent a few minutes to break down fouling, then follow with dry patches until one comes out clean.
4. Pick and Scrub the Bolt Carrier Group
This is usually the slowest stage. Break the bolt down further β firing pin retaining pin, firing pin, cam pin, and bolt itself all separate from the carrier β then use your picks and brushes on the bolt tail, the carrier’s inner walls, and especially the extractor channel, where small debris causes outsized problems. Wipe every surface down until no black residue remains.
5. Lubricate the Right Spots
Apply oil sparingly to the bolt carrier rails, the cam pin, and the bolt’s exterior β the areas that see the most friction during cycling. More isn’t better here: too much oil turns into a grime magnet, pulling in dust and unburned powder until it forms a sludge that can slow the action down. A thin, even film beats a heavy coat every time.
6. Reassemble and Function Check
Put the bolt back into the carrier, seat the cam pin, and lock everything down with the firing pin, then slide the completed bolt carrier group and charging handle back into the upper. Close the upper and lower, drive the takedown pins back in, and run a dry function check β safety on and off, trigger reset, a smooth manual cycle of the action. Passing that check is your confirmation the rifle is ready to go back into service.

Frequently Asked Questions
Is a rod kit or a pull-through cable kit better?
A one-piece coated rod with a bore guide gives the most control at the bench and is best for deep cleaning. A compact pull-through cable kit stores in a grip or range bag and is faster in the field. Many owners keep both, because the cable kit is what actually gets used after a quick range trip.
What are the hardest parts to clean and how do I reach them?
The bolt tail, the extractor recess, the firing pin channel, the locking lug recesses in the barrel extension, and the gas key face collect the worst carbon. A star chamber brush handles the lug recesses, and dental picks with a nylon brush clear the extractor. Do not scrape aluminum surfaces with steel tools.
How much lubricant should I apply?
Lubricate the bolt body, cam pin, cam pin hole, bolt lugs, and carrier rails until they look lightly wet, not dripping. Wipe the exterior so excess does not attract grit. Too little oil causes short stroking and extraction problems in sustained fire, which is a far more common failure than anything caused by mild carbon.
Do I need a solvent trap or special disposal?
Catch drips on a mat and dispose of solvent-soaked patches in a sealed metal container, since they can be flammable and contain lead and copper residue. Do not pour used solvent down a drain. Check local household hazardous waste rules, because many municipalities accept small quantities at seasonal collection events.
How should the rifle be stored after cleaning?
Store unloaded and secured in a locked container separate from ammunition. Leave a light protective film of oil on steel surfaces, keep the storage area between about 30 and 50 percent relative humidity, and add a desiccant pack or a small dehumidifier rod to a safe, since trapped moisture causes far more rust than shooting does.
